HC Deb 19 October 1992 vol 212 c148W
Mr. Flynn

To ask the Secretary of State for Wales what plans he has to introduce new protective measures to avoid inundation by tidal waters of the Peterstone/St Brides and Crindau areas of Newport. Gwent.

Mr. Gwilym Jones

The National Rivers Authority, relevant local authorities and Caldicot and Wentlooge Drainage Board have powers to undertake sea defence works to protect from inundation by tidal waters the Peterstone/St. Brides and Crindau areas of Newport, Gwent. The Department is prepared to grant aid eligible schemes for the improvement of defence in these areas.
